RAWALPINDI:
A traders’ body on Friday demanded that the provincial government shift the poultry market in Bagh Sardaran to a place outside the city limits. Traders Welfare Association President Sharjeel Mir said that the chicken market located in the heart of the congested locality was a potential health hazard for the densely populated neighbourhoods surrounding the market. He added that chicken waste was the main source of diseases which affect the health of children as well as adults. He suggested that the market should be shifted away from the city to the Islamabad Motorway Interchange. He hoped that the district government would take the required steps.
